In this interactive session, explore how key civil and criminal cases over the past century have influenced the development of legal principles in Scotland. The discussion will range across the country and across various legal themes including the former “not proven” verdict and corroboration. Examine landmark decisions involving notorious criminals such as Manuel, Fraser and Sinclair, as well as the global significance of the Lockerbie bombing.

We will also revisit civil classics such as the famous Paisley “snail in the ginger beer” case and the Oban folly. Each case will reveal how Scots law has evolved through the courts, demonstrating the law in action and its continuing relevance today.
